Horry County, SC: Whole county declares itself "autism-friendly"; they're 'thrilled' about awareness

Dec 17, 2018, WMBF TV, Myrtle Beach, SC: Horry County to be declared autism friendly http://www.wmbfnews.com/2018/12/17/horry-county-be-declared-autism-friendly/ HORRY COUNTY, SC (WMBF) – Horry County is set to be designated as autism friendly. According to a press release from the Champion Autism Network, the Horry County Council will issue a resolution at Tuesday’s meeting that makes that declaration. “We are thrilled by the progress the autism awareness initiative is experiencing,” said Becky Large, executive director and founder of Champion Autism Network, in a statement. … According to the resolution, the county recognizes the Champion Autism Network’s efforts to educate the business community about the needs of families who have autistic children, “and the benefits of offering sensory-friendly services, spaces and programs.” Surfside Beach and Myrtle Beach have previously been declared as autism-friendly cities. …
